Description

Ruckus Wireless Access Point (AP) software contains an unspecified vulnerability in the web services component. If the web services component is enabled on the AP, an attacker can perform cross-site request forgery (CSRF) or remote code execution (RCE). This vulnerability impacts Ruckus ZoneDirector, SmartZone, and Solo APs.

Is CVE-2023-25717 actively exploited?

Yes. CISA added CVE-2023-25717 to its Known Exploited Vulnerabilities (KEV) catalog on 2023-05-12, with a federal remediation deadline of 2023-06-02. A KEV listing means real-world exploitation is confirmed, so patching this should be prioritized above many higher-CVSS bugs that aren't being exploited.
